Lamictal, out of a medium depression. I guess my severe depression was best helped by ECT. Some other depressions were before my formal diagnosis or ones that were after were sometimes treated with not just bipolar meds, but antidepressants, which inevitably made me manic. The mania, typical and mixed, were always worse than my pure depressions, so the ADs were not good solutions.
Hypomania, mania, and mixed states were usually my biggest issues. Emsam (seligiline) has been the only AD I can tolerate and that works. It is an MAOI but has less restrictions than traditional MAOIs (it's a patch). At the lowest dose there are no restrictions at all. It has virtually no side effects and has continued to work well l for 13 years now. I have always been on an AP and other meds (mood stabilizers, benzos) so that may be why i don't have side effects; they are covered up. But I like it.

I wish I'd also added Seroquel to my post. Though it is an antipsychotic, I do think it's helped with some depression alleviation in the past. Generally if I'm in a mixed state, raising it can sometimes help. If I'm more purely depressed and very low energy, taking it but at slightly lower doses can make a difference. Most drug info websites say that doses of around 300 mg are recommended for bipolar depression. For mania, 300 mg up to 800 mg. I do think the dose can be different for different people and situations.
